Como Programar Sensores de Temperatura: O Guia Completo
Nos dias de hoje, a tecnologia está cada vez mais presente em nossas vidas, e uma das áreas que mais se beneficia disso é a automação residencial. Os sensores de temperatura são dispositivos essenciais para criar um ambiente confortável e eficiente em casa. Mas como programar sensores de temperatura para que eles funcionem de maneira ideal? Neste guia, vamos explorar este tema em profundidade, abordando desde a definição até as aplicações práticas no dia a dia.
O que são Sensores de Temperatura?
Os sensores de temperatura são dispositivos que capturam e medem a temperatura do ambiente. Eles podem ser usados em diversas aplicações, desde sistemas de climatização até dispositivos de monitoramento de saúde. Em uma casa inteligente, os sensores de temperatura podem ser integrados com outros dispositivos, como termostatos e assistentes virtuais, para otimizar o consumo de energia e aumentar o conforto.
Como Funciona um Sensor de Temperatura?
Os sensores de temperatura funcionam medindo as mudanças de temperatura em seu ambiente. Existem diferentes tipos de sensores, como:
1. Sensores de Termistores
- Utilizam a resistência elétrica para medir a temperatura.
2. Sensores de Termopares
- Baseiam-se na diferença de tensão gerada em dois metais diferentes.
3. Sensores Digitais
- Fornecem leituras digitais precisas e são facilmente integráveis a sistemas de automação.
Os sensores digitais, como o DHT22, são populares em sistemas de smart home devido à sua precisão e facilidade de uso. Eles podem ser conectados a microcontroladores, como o Arduino, para criar soluções personalizadas.
Como Programar Sensores de Temperatura com Arduino
Se você está interessado em aprender como programar sensores de temperatura, o Arduino é uma excelente plataforma para começar. Aqui está um passo a passo básico:
- Materiais Necessários:
- Placa Arduino
- Sensor de Temperatura DHT22
- Cabos de conexão
- Software Arduino IDE
- Conectar o Sensor: Conecte o DHT22 à placa Arduino, seguindo o esquema de pinagem disponível na documentação.
- Instalar a Biblioteca: No Arduino IDE, instale a biblioteca DHT para facilitar a leitura dos dados.
- Escrever o Código: Abaixo está um exemplo básico de código para ler a temperatura:
- Carregar o Código: Conecte o Arduino ao computador e carregue o código.
- Monitorar os Dados: Abra o monitor serial no Arduino IDE para visualizar a temperatura lida pelo sensor.
#include <DHT.h>
#define DHTPIN 2 // Pin onde o sensor está conectado
#define DHTTYPE DHT22 // Define o tipo do sensor
DHT dht(DHTPIN, DHTTYPE);
void setup() {
Serial.begin(9600);
dht.begin();
}
void loop() {
delay(2000);
float t = dht.readTemperature();
Serial.print("Temperatura: ");
Serial.println(t);
}
Por que Usar Sensores de Temperatura em Casa Inteligente?
Integrar sensores de temperatura em sua casa inteligente apresenta uma série de benefícios:
Economize tempo e dinheiro com casa inteligente!
Inscreva-se e tenha acesso antecipado a avaliações de produtos smart!
- Conforto: Mantenha a temperatura ideal em todos os ambientes.
- Eficiência Energética: Ajuste automaticamente sistemas de aquecimento e resfriamento para economizar energia.
- Automação: Crie rotinas inteligentes que respondem a mudanças na temperatura, como acionar ventiladores ou aquecedores.
- Monitoramento Remoto: Acompanhe a temperatura em tempo real através de aplicativos, garantindo que sua casa esteja sempre confortável.
Aplicações Práticas de Sensores de Temperatura
Os sensores de temperatura podem ser utilizados em diversas situações no dia a dia, como:
- Termostatos Inteligentes: Sensores de temperatura podem ser integrados a aparelhos como o Nest Thermostat, permitindo ajustes automáticos de temperatura com base nas suas preferências.
- Monitoramento de Geladeiras: Use sensores para garantir que a temperatura da sua geladeira permaneça ideal, evitando desperdícios de alimentos.
- Ambientes de Trabalho: Controle a temperatura em escritórios para aumentar a produtividade e conforto dos funcionários.
- Hidratação de Plantas: Sensores podem ser usados em sistemas de irrigação para garantir que as plantas recebam a umidade adequada.
Conceitos Relacionados
Além dos sensores de temperatura, outros dispositivos que podem ser integrados em uma casa inteligente incluem:
- Assistentes Virtuais: Como o Amazon Echo Dot, que pode controlar dispositivos baseados em temperatura.
- Robôs Aspiradores: Que podem ser programados para funcionar em temperaturas específicas, maximizando a eficiência.
- Fechaduras Digitais: Que podem ser integradas com sensores de temperatura para garantir segurança em ambientes controlados.
Conclusão
Programar sensores de temperatura pode parecer uma tarefa complexa, mas com as ferramentas e o conhecimento certos, você pode transformar sua casa em um lar inteligente e confortável. Ao integrar esses dispositivos, você não só melhora o bem-estar da sua família, mas também contribui para a eficiência energética do seu lar. Agora que você aprendeu como programar sensores de temperatura, que tal começar a implementar essas soluções na sua casa? Lembre-se: o futuro da automação residencial está em suas mãos!
Reflexão: Pense em como você pode usar a tecnologia para melhorar seu dia a dia. Que tal começar com um sensor de temperatura e ver os resultados na prática?